This may be just me, but I find this quote to be true satire in context of the film. In the film, Martha May is unable to find peace due to her traumatizing past on the farm. But I believe she has always been at war with herself. Her fears imprison her, and cause her to be in a perpetual state of unhappiness. To me, the film is about discontent. No matter where she goes, or who she's with, she is unhappy. She is always fighting something, always struggling. This is her glory in the film. This hypothesis may not explain all of her behavior, but it can give us some insight on how to explain the "intent" of her behavior (in the words of my acting professor).

Actual happiness always looks pretty squalid in comparison with the overcompensations for misery. And, of course, stability isn’t nearly so spectacular as instability. And being contented has none of the glamour of a good fight against misfortune, none of the picturesqueness of a struggle with temptation, or a fatal overthrow by passion or doubt. Happiness is never grand.

(Aldous Huxley, Brave New World)

I would love a house like this. Minimalist, sharp features with a lot of light. Plus its in Sweden, where everything is modern. The location is a bit creepy though. 

I remember going to the movies to see the Girl with the Dragon Tattoo. I specifically remember the scene where Daniel Craig's character is in the kitchen, drinking wine out of those fancy canisters, and enjoying the hosts' company. The glass windows, white floors and bare walls intrigued me. Could I really live in a house with absolutely no privacy? Would I feel comfortable enough to walk around naked? To be alone there? It makes me wonder why I like this house, and why others do as well. Maybe its because the house is so innovative and modern, and I would like to develop those qualities in myself by surrounding myself with it. It may make me feel more important, but there is no innate warmth to it. The glossy veneer may be barren inside. Nonetheless, it is stunning.

I don't care much for Lana Del Rey anymore, but this video is so beautiful. Her vulnerability plays perfectly on the screen. This video gave some substance to an otherwise mediocre (almost comical) song. Her monologue at the end truly affected me, and I wouldn't doubt that she is a decent actress. The most beautiful scene was of her in the garden, surrounded by fuchsia flowers and the sunlight in the distance. She was wearing a creamy blue dress and it contrasted amazingly with setting. ASAP Rocky as JFK was a very cool idea, and the children in it were adorable! Brilliant.
